### We are looking for:

A Creative & Design Intern, currently enrolled in or recently graduated from a program in Graphic Design, Motion Design, Marketing, Communication, Art Direction, or Advertising, who's passionate about crafting compelling visual experiences. You understand both results-driven marketing design and strong design principles, keep a pulse on what's trending across design, social, and marketing, and are curious about using AI tools like Adobe Firefly, Claude, and Gemini to move faster and think bigger without sacrificing quality or originality. You thrive in an iterative culture with many ideas, many revisions, lots of creative input and bring detail, organization, and an all-hands-on-deck energy to a fast-moving team environment. Above all, we care about your design ability, your fascination with the digital and social landscape, your capacity to learn, and your desire to build something meaningful from the ground up.

### You'll do:

-   Own NoGood brand projects across various formats such as: brand assets, motion graphics, videos, email, social media carousels, data visualizations, PDFs, and website updates

-   Ensure brand consistency across touchpoints and keep our design system up to date

-   Support client work as needed ie. organic and/or social creative briefs

-   Turn creative copy and strategy into visual assets that drive impact

-   Stay ahead of design trends and motion/AI/meme/social culture, experimenting with emerging tools and techniques

-   Collaborate with the team on idea generation, design solutions, and social media planning bringing your own creative perspective to the table

-   Contribute to other company and design team initiatives as assigned (e.g., thought leadership content, company videos)

### You have:

-   Excited to grow your creative design skills and learn from working professionals in the industry
-   Engaged in digital social culture, across social channels and emerging AI tools
-   Experience creating motion graphics, static organic/paid social assets, and website design with the ability to adapt your design expertise across different channels and formats
-   An understanding of how to translate brand guidelines and identity into strong design
-   Strong communication and organizational skills, both visual and verbal
-   You have a team-player mindset
-   Proficiency in Figma and After Effects, with basic skills in Photoshop, Illustrator, and Premiere Pro
-   Solid knowledge of resolution, dimensions, and various graphic file formats
-   Fluency across major social platforms (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, LinkedIn, Twitter/X, YouTube)
-   AI tools a plus (Adobe Fireflye, Claude, Gemini)
